Guv calls for installing public toilets

ITANAGAR, Feb 2: Governor Dr BD Mishra on Friday reiterated his opinion that public toilets should be installed in public places, and asked the Itanagar Municipal Council (IMC) to take up such projects at the earliest.
Dr Mishra said this while participating in a cleanliness drive, along with officers and staff of the Raj Bhavan, at Bank Tinali. Organised by the IMC, the drive was part of the governor’s ‘Hamara elan, swachhta aur nari utthan’ initiative.
The governor led the cleaning of the UD department’s parking lot, which was badly littered with liquor bottles, garbage and seepage water. He asked the Capital Complex SP to display a placard for keeping the place clean, and to conduct regular patrolling of the area and advise people against littering it.
Dr Mishra also advised the shopkeepers and residents of the area to keep their surroundings clean.
The governor was impressed by the effort of the C-1 Sector Women SHG in keeping Tadar Tang Marg clean, and advised them to keep its shadow areas clean, as well.
Chief Municipal Councillor Kipa Kaku, Deputy Chief Municipal Councillor Tarh Nachung, Ward Councillor Tadik Tagru, members of the women SHG, ITBP personnel, shopkeepers and volunteers also participated in the cleanliness drive. (PRO to Governor)
